Transaction 12fabec9097c90c987003ed76eed03116012bf3f786af13b38f8cc8bad3b78c0
1 Input
1 Output
-
12fabec9097c90c987003ed76eed03116012bf3f786af13b38f8cc8bad3b78c0:0
- value
- 50729
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f85b7ec84e31bd4100b7992dba0f714e51174d7
- address
- bc1qe7zm0myyuvdagyqt0xfdhg8hznj3zaxh742g8p